How to Edit XML Files on Kodi Firestick in 2025


Editing XML files on your Kodi Firestick might sound like you have to be techy genius, but trust me, it’s simpler than you think.
Whether you’re tweaking Kodi’s performance or customising settings, XML files hold the key to making your streaming experience seamless.
In this guide, I’ll walk you through every step no confusing jargon, no fluff, just straight to the point tips.
What Are XML Files in ?
XML files are the backbone of Kodi’s settings.
They let you configure advanced features, such as buffering, cache size, and playback settings.
If Kodi were a car, XML files would be the engine.
Here's xml code and what he do:
<advancedsettings>
<cache>
<memorysize>52428800</memorysize>
<buffermode>1</buffermode>
<readbufferfactor>5.0</readbufferfactor>
</cache>
<network>
<curlclienttimeout>30</curlclienttimeout>
<curllowpeedtime>20</curllowpeedtime>
</network>
</advancedsettings>
Explanation of the Kodi XML Code
Line of Code | Explanation |
---|---|
<advancedsettings> | This is the root tag of the file. All advanced settings go inside this tag. |
<cache> | Defines caching settings to control how Kodi handles buffering and playback. |
<memorysize>52428800</memorysize> | Allocates 50 MB (in bytes) of memory for buffering. A higher value can improve playback but uses more RAM. |
<buffermode>1</buffermode> | Sets how Kodi buffers: 1 means it buffers all internet streams, while 0 disables buffering. |
<readbufferfactor>5.0</readbufferfactor> | Increases the read buffer size. A value of 5.0 means Kodi will buffer 5x the needed data. |
<network> | Defines network-related settings to optimise streaming performance. |
<curlclienttimeout>30</curlclienttimeout> | Sets the timeout (in seconds) for network requests. If Kodi can’t connect within 30 seconds, it stops trying. |
<curllowpeedtime>20</curllowpeedtime> | Determines how long Kodi will wait for a slow network connection before stopping. |
</network> | Closes the <network> section. |
</advancedsettings> | Closes the root <advancedsettings> tag. |
For a deeper dive into Kodi’s XML structure, check the official Kodi Wiki.
How to Edit XML Files on Kodi Firestick
Follow these simple steps to edit XML files on your Firestick:
- Install a File Manager App
You’ll need an app to access the XML files. Popular options include ES File Explorer or X-plore File Manager (both available on Firestick). - Locate Kodi’s XML Files
- Open the file manager.
- Navigate to
Android/data/org.xbmc.kodi/files/.kodi/userdata/
. - Look for the
advancedsettings.xml
file (or create one if it’s missing).
- Edit the XML File
- Open the XML file using the file manager’s editor.
- Adjust the settings you need (e.g.,
<cachemembuffersize>
for buffering). - Save your changes.
- Restart Kodi
After editing, restart Kodi to apply the updates.
Pro Tip 💡: Always back up your old XML files before making changes to avoid messing up your setup.
FAQs About Editing XML Files on Kodi Firestick
How Do I Edit Files in Kodi?
Use the built-in File Manager or a third-party app like ES File Explorer to access and modify files.
What Is the XML File for Kodi?
The XML file is used to configure advanced settings like buffering and caching.
How Do I Open XML Data?
XML files can be opened with text editors like Notepad++ or download a code editor like vsCode on a computer or directly on Firestick using file manager apps.
Can Kodi Rename Files?
Yes, Kodi has a built-in file manager that can rename, move, or delete files.
What’s the Best Kodi Version for Firestick?
For Firestick, the latest stable version of Kodi is usually the best. As of now, Kodi 20 Nexus offers better performance and updated features.
Alternatives to Kodi for Firestick
If Kodi doesn’t cut it for you, consider these alternatives:
App | Why It’s Better |
---|---|
Plex | User-friendly interface. |
Stremio | Seamless streaming options. |
Tivimate | Perfect for IPTV Users. |
How to Use Kodi File Manager
Kodi’s built-in File Manager is handy for tasks like:
- Importing media.
- Renaming files.
- Adding new sources.
To access it, go to Settings > File Manager in Kodi’s main menu.
Conclusion
Editing XML files on your Kodi Firestick isn’t that hard it’s all about having the right tools and knowing where to look.
Now that you’re armed with this guide, you can fine-tune Kodi to your heart’s content.
Hi! 👋🏻 Tired of your IPTV Service?
- Lagging and Bad Streaming Quality.
- Doesn't include your favorite Channel.
- You cannot watch on any device.
- Legal and Security Risks
- No Customer Support
- Paid IPTV Setup on your Device

- No Lagging and FHD | 4k Quality
- All your favorite Channels Availble
- Watch on any device
- No Legal and No Security Risks.
- 24/7 Customer Support
- Free IPTV Setup on your Device